From: Role of the sigma-1 receptor chaperone in rod and cone photoreceptor degenerations in a mouse model of retinitis pigmentosa

Fig. 10

Schematic of the impact of S1R knockout on rd10 mouse retinal degeneration. The time course shows autonomous rod degeneration featuring apoptosis initiated by a mutation in the rod photoreceptor Pde6b gene, followed by secondary cone death with necroptosis as the major mechanism. S1R knockout in the rd10 mouse retina enhances ER stress and autophagy at early stage but leads to autophagy inhibition and Müller glial activation at later time points, which are accompanied by exaggerated rod and cone death
